  <name>1-O-beta-D-Glucopyranosyl-2,3-di-O-(8-hexadecenoyl)glycerol</name>
  <description>Constituent of the leaves of Byrsonima crassifolia (nance). 1-O-beta-D-Glucopyranosyl-2,3-di-O-(8-hexadecenoyl)glycerol is found in fruits.</description>
